. The American journal of roentgenology, radium therapy and nuclear medicine . is. The invitation todeliver this lecture has been accepted by C. Alvarez, Instructor in ResearchMedicine in the George Williams HooperFoundation for Medical Research, SanPVancisco, Calif. Dr. Alvarez is already wellknown to many of our readers and we shallbe intensely interested in his presentation ofthe physiologists view of gastrointestinalmotor physiology. Every roentgenologistwho undertakes diagnostic work in relationto internal medicine needs to know all hecan regarding peristalsis of the digestivetube. The lecturer will bring our knowledgeon this subject up to date and attempt tocorrelate it with the clinical aspects ofgastrointestinal diseases. The Scientific Exhibit is in the hands ofthe following committee: Drs. Frank S. Bis-sell, C. A. Donaldson and R. R. Knight, ofMinneapolis. It is desired that all who wishto present an exhibit notify the committeein advance, so that ample racks may beprovided. It is hoped that an extensive ex-hibit may be shown at this Curtis Hotel, MinneapolisHeadquarters of the Twenty-First Annual Meeting. 3i8 Editorials WESTERN SECTION OF THE AMERICANROENTGEN RAY SOCIETY FIRST ANNUAL MEETING The first annual meeting of the WesternSection of The American Roentgen RaySociety, will be held in conjunction withthe Pacfiic Coast Roentgen Ray Society, atAvalon, Catalina Island, California, June17, 18 and 19, 1920. A program of unusual excellence is incourse of preparation, adding to the usualhigh-class material of the Pacific Coastmembers, papers from roentgenologists ofWashington, Oregon, Colorado, Utah andMontana. President Case, of The Ameri-can Roentgen Ray Society, will be onthe program, and other visitors from theEast, who realize that no place short ofHeaven is so attractive as Catalina Island inJune, will be present and participate in theprogram and discussions.
